Over the weekend two local rugby teams competed in the Gulf Men’s Open that was held in Dubai, the Kuwait Lions RFC (pictured below) and the Kuwait Scorpions (pictured above). Not only did both teams perform really well but the Kuwait Scorpions went all the way and won the Gulf Men’s Open tournament!
The Kuwait Scorpions team was established in Kuwait back in the 1940s and it’s great that they’re not only still around, but they’re also kicking ass. Here is a link to the Kuwait Scorpions Facebook page and here is the link to the Kuwait Lions RFC page.

This was a great win for Kuwait Rugby as a whole and not only the Scorpions. As mentioned, Kuwait Rugby started the first rugby club in the gulf in 1940’s and the rest of the GCC countries followed creating the AGRFU/Gulf Rugby and the tournaments to go along with it.
We would like to see more results like this and bring Kuwait Rugby back to the competitive level it once use to be at. Unfortunately, at the moment that may be difficult as we are struggling to find sponsors. For us to keep the club running and rugby alive in Kuwait we need funding to help with facilities, equipment, subsidizing our players trips to away games, medical kit and so on.
